Background technology
Siraitia grosvenorii, the fruit of the perennial liana of Curcurbitaceae.It is described as " angle fruit " by people, leaf is heart-shaped, and male and female are different
Strain, summer-flowering, seed in autumn.It is main to originate in Guangxi Zhuang Autonomous Region Guilin City Yongfu county Longjiang township, dragon victory and hundred Shou Deng towns,
Yongfu county He Longsheng counties are that township's plantation history of Siraitia grosvenorii is longer, and wherein plantation Siraitia grosvenorii in Yongfu has had go through for more than 300 years
History, Long Sheng counties plantation Siraitia grosvenorii have had more than 200 years history, and Chinese 90 percent Siraitia grosvenorii originates in Yongfu county He Longsheng counties,
Siraitia grosvenorii is one of the rare local and special products in Guilin and the national medicine-food two-purpose material ratified in the first batch, and primary efficacy is to stop
Cough resolving sputum.Fruits nutrition value is very high, containing abundant vitamin C and glucoside, fructose, glucose, protein, lipid etc..
The nutritive value and medical value of Siraitia grosvenorii are very big, and Siraitia grosvenorii is protected for a long time using air-dried and drying mode at present
It deposits, drying equipment common at present is simple in structure, and drying efficiency is low, and drying is uneven, easily generates situation about burning.

Specific embodiment
To make the technological means that the utility model is realized;Creation characteristic;Reached purpose is easy to understand with effect, below
With reference to specific embodiment, the utility model is expanded on further.
As shown in Figs 1-4, it is a kind of to be set for making the drying of arhat dried fruit, including pedestal 12, the top of the pedestal 12
End both sides are fixedly connected with the first cylinder 11 and the second cylinder 13, the top of 11 and second cylinder 13 of the first cylinder by screw
End has been bolted to connection fuselage 10, and the interior side of the fuselage 10 has been bolted to connection driving motor 14,
One end of the driving motor 14 is rotatably connected to shaft 3, and the middle part of the shaft 3 is fixedly connected with roller 9, the shaft 3
Surface be fixedly connected with shift plate 4, the opposite side of the fuselage 10 is fixedly connected with bearing 2, the inside of the bearing 2 and shaft
3 other end rotation connection, the top one side of the fuselage 10 are fixedly connected with having heaters 7, and the top of the heater 7 is fixed
Cooling fin 6 is connected with, the bottom of the heater 7 is connected with heater housing 8, and the bottom both sides of the fuselage 10 are socketed with dust-separation
15 are covered, both sides are connected with material-feeding plugboard 1 and discharging plate 5 respectively above and below the described one end of roller 9 away from driving motor 14.
Wherein, one end of the close driving motor 14 of the roller 9 is semicircle, and the material of the roller 9 is H13 molds
Steel, the inner surface of the roller 9 set fluted 16, and the inner radial of the roller 9 is 30-75CM, H13 mould steel materials
Roller 9 improves stability and heat conduction efficiency under high temperature.
Wherein, the groove 16 is elliposoidal structure, and the bosom of the groove 16 is 20MM, and the groove 16 is equidistant
The inner surface of roller 9 is evenly distributed on, the interior surface area of roller 9 is improved, increases drying efficiency.
Wherein, 4 mirror image of shift plate is arranged on the upper and lower ends of shaft 3, and the length of the shift plate 4 is 20-25CM, described
Shift plate 4 is bamboo chip class component, and the surface of the shift plate 4 is provided with every empty slot 17, and the described one end of shift plate 4 away from shaft 3 is semicircle
Shape structure, the shift plate 4 are provided with ten groups altogether.
Wherein, first cylinder 11 is identical with the model of the second cylinder 13, and first cylinder, 11 and second cylinder
13 be double-lift cylinder, and 11 and second cylinder of the first cylinder, 13 mirror image is arranged on the both ends of pedestal 12, convenient for fuselage 10
It is adjusted into row position, improves drying effect.
Wherein, the heater 7 be electric radiation heater, the positive middle part in top that the heater 7 is arranged on roller 9,
The spacing of the heater 7 and roller 9 is 10CM, and the output power of the heater 7 is 1200-1950W, and it is equal to improve heating
Even property avoids 9 hot-spot of roller.
Wherein, the dust hood 15 is rubber material, and the length of the dust hood 15 is more than between pedestal 12 and fuselage 10
Away from improving dust-obstructing efficiency.
It should be noted that the utility model is set to be a kind of for making the drying of arhat dried fruit, when in use, first
It opens material-feeding plugboard 1 and Siraitia grosvenorii is put into roller 9 and plugs material-feeding plugboard 1, driving motor 14 drives roller 9 to rotate,
13 alternate run of first cylinder 11 and the second cylinder simultaneously makes 9 double swerve of roller, and shift plate 4 is to roller while roller 9 rotates
Siraitia grosvenorii inside 9 is stirred, and improves the rolling efficiency of Siraitia grosvenorii, so as to achieve the purpose that improve drying uniformity, is added
Hot device 7 heats the surface of roller 9, and driving motor 14 drives roller 9 to achieve the purpose that thermally equivalent, while H13 molds
The heat transfer performance of steel material is excellent, and performance is stablized at high temperature.
